Crossing the Line Isn’t the End

Many people imagine change as a dramatic turning point a bold decision, a major announcement, a complete reinvention.

In reality, most meaningful shifts begin quietly.

A leader chooses to listen before reacting.
Someone sets a boundary they previously avoided.
A professional decides to pursue work that aligns more closely with their values.
A person recognizes they have more agency than they previously allowed themselves.

These are not grand gestures.
They are intentional choices, repeated over time.

That is where transformation actually happens.

Progress Without Perfection

One of the most freeing realizations for many clients is that growth does not require perfection.

Progress happens through reflection, learning, and deliberate movement forward. Some steps will feel confident. Others may feel uncertain. Both are part of the process.

The important shift is this:
You begin making choices consciously, rather than by default.
